The village of Patersberg is located on a ridge. It still has several half-timbered houses. The oldest dates from 1545. Approximately 400 people currently live there. This is the so-called three Burgenblick because you can see three castles from this point. There are approximately 40 castles and castle ruins in this area. the Rhine is the busiest river in Europe.
